Becker began his British career riding for
Wolverhampton Wolves in 2019, the same year that he made his international debut for the United States in the
2019 Speedway of Nations, scoring 11 points. Unable to ride during 2020 because of Covid-19 cancelled season, he continued to ride for Wolverhampton during the
SGB Premiership 2021. Becker represented the United States in
2021 and
2022. In 2022, he rode for the Wolverhampton Wolves in the
SGB Premiership 2022. After being named Wolves Rider of the Year he signed for the club for the 4th consecutive season, competing in the
SGB Premiership 2023. However, he had a bad start to 2023 when breaking his leg in a crash in Slovakia before his Wolves season got underway. His season got much better when he was instrumental in helping
Esbjerg Vikings win the
Danish League. Following the demise of Wolverhampton, he joined the Midlands rivals
Leicester Lions for the 2024 season. In 2025, he helped Leicester defeat
King's Lynn to win the
Knockout Cup. == Major results ==
